My Easy Painting of Pansy

how to paint a pansy

Easy painting of purple pansy step-by-step with gouache (or acrylics, or watercolor). You need two round brushes (small and bigger), and your sketchbook.

Total Time: 25 minutes

Step 1 – Sketch a circle and mark 2 dots

painting of pansy step 1

A pansy roughly fits in a circle, but there is a trick to it. Draw a circle, and find the center. But then, mark a dot slightly below the center – it will be the actual center of the flower where the lower petals meet.

Step 2 – Sketch the lower petals

From the dot, we marked make two arches on both sides and one large arch under it. Those are future petals.

Step 3 – Sketch the upper petals

painting of pansy step 3

Finish the lower petals by drawing the petal shape: the sides ones look a little bit like a butterfly wing, and the large lower one looks like a soft heart.
The upper petals are two large arches: they can be both, or only one of them a little bit heart-shaped. You see my right large upper petal has soft heart-shaped edges.
Sketch the stem.

Step 4 – Color the edges of the petals

painting of pansy step 4

Pansies are colorful in nature. They can be monochromatic like blue or purple, or combine a few colors like purple and yellow, and even orange, red, and pink. I chose a purple color for my pansy.
Take a small round brush, dip it in the water, and take a little bit of paint. Edges of petals are normally darker, as well as the center.
I use light strokes to imitate the real texture of flowers.

Step 5 –

The same darker purple will lay in the center. The very center will be yellow.
Now the body of the petals is usually lighter, so I take the bigger round brush, dip it in the water and slightly pull the purple from the edges.

Step 6 – Adding the highlights

Once the petals are done, I take the smaller brush again, and using white color, add highlights, and make accents on petals to define the shape.

Step 7 – Adding details

Using the small brush and black paint I add texture to the petals – painting very thin lines coming from the center.

Step 8 – Paint the stem

painting of pansy step 8

Finally, paint the stem and some leaves. Let the painting of the pansy dry and it’s done!

One Stroke Pansies

Medium: Acrylic

Level: Easy

Using white paint to create an outline is a great way to know where to paint the one-stroke leaves and petals of the pansy flower. Brush strokes are essential to painting this wonderful painting of pansy.

To make painting easier, use a flat brush and load it with two complementary colors. Start painting the pansy’s petals with a curved line, wriggling the brush from the center and moving outwards.

This line should be curved and a bit pointy to give the painting a more realistic look. Don’t forget the leaves and add some final details to complete your painting.

Painting Pansy FAQ

What colors are pansies?

Pansies are typically vibrant shades of purple, blue, yellow, orange, and white. They can also have a mix of colors, such as a rainbow or multi-colored varieties.

How do you paint pansies in acrylic?

To paint pansies in acrylics, start by sketching out the basic shape of your pansy with a pencil. Once you’re happy with the outline, start to fill it in with acrylic paints.

Use a combination of lighter and darker shades of color to create depth in your painting, and mix colors where necessary. Finally, use small brushes for details such as petal veins or stamens to complete your artwork.

How do you draw a beginner pansy?

Beginners can easily draw a pansy with a few simple steps. Start by sketching the basic outline of the flower’s petals and center, then fill in the details.

Finally, use shading to give your drawing texture and dimension.
